Your role:

  • Planning, execution, and completion of primarily audit and review engagements, both independently and as part of a team
  • Analyze, identify and resolve assurance engagement issues
  • Train and supervise junior staff during field assignments
  • Provide personal, attentive service to clients to encourage productive working relationships

 

What you bring to the table:

  • Successful completion of the Common Final Evaluation (CFE), at a minimum holding a status of CPA-in-waiting
  • 3 to 5 years of accounting experience working on audits and review engagements
  • Good technical knowledge of GAAP, audit and review procedures and tax compliance
  • Proficiency in MS Office (Word, Excel, Outlook, Teams), Caseware/Caseview, TaxPrep, QuickBooks Online and/or any other tax preparation software
  • Excellent attention to detail, interpersonal, verbal, and written communication, project management and organizational skills
  • Ability to detect and solve problems
  • Professional manner, strong work ethic and experience leading junior staff on client deliverables
  • Ability to consistently meet time sensitive deadlines
  • The ability to accept feedback and apply feedback to future engagements
